Welcome to Provence-Alps-Côte d’Azur!

Set just next to the shores of the Med, Provence is a land of exception, appreciated throughout the world for the beauty of its landscapes and inimitable lifestyle. Provence’s azure-blue skies, natural scenery, remarkable heritage, chirping cicadas, lavender fields and hilltop villages make it a holiday destination dreams are made of.

Between the sea and mountains, the Mediterranean shores from Saint-Tropez to Menton, the hills of Provence and the Alpine Mercantour Massif, the Côte d’Azur offers a great diversity of landscapes. The beauty of its beaches and the splendour of its luxury hotels, the fame of its Festivals and the celebrity of its Artists create a lovely balance with the green forests and valleys of the mountain hinterland, the red-tile roofs of its age-old perched villages and the bright yellow of mimosas in bloom…

The Mediterranean coast offers a plethora of stunning and infinitely varied sights. After exploring the beautiful “Calanques” fjords running from Marseille to Cassis, why not step inland to the Maures hills and their immense forests of oak and sweet chestnut trees. Heading East towards Fréjus, the fiery red rocks of the Esterel hills, offering spectacular views over the Med, are a must too.

How about taking to the heights? Located just two hours inland from the Mediterranean, the sunny Southern Alps are a fabulous playground for outdoor lovers in both winter and summer. You will love exploring these wild and breathtaking landscapes, dotted with authentic old villages…
